A Royal Legacy in Jeopardy

The properties in question once belonged to the princely state of Bhopal—an illustrious legacy that Saif Ali Khan partially inherited through his grandmother, Sanjida Sultan. For years, the ownership of these royal assets has been entangled in legal battles and family disputes.

Initially, the court ruled in favor of Saif’s grandmother, but the situation took a dramatic turn when other heirs challenged the decision, arguing for division as per the Muslim Personal Law of 1937. The latest judgment, however, has overturned all previous decisions, paving the way for the central government to take over the properties under the Enemy Property Act.

What is ‘Enemy Property’?

Under India’s Enemy Property Act, any property left behind by individuals who migrated to Pakistan after Partition and became Pakistani citizens can be seized by the Indian government. Despite Saif Ali Khan managing to secure a stay on the court’s decision in 2015, that protection was lifted in December 2024. The court then gave Saif and his family 30 days to make a claim, but no claim was submitted.

Now, the Bhopal district administration has the legal right to seize the palatial estates and other properties once cherished by the royal family.
